According to John White's "The American Railroad Passenger Car" an ice 
system used 500 lbs. of ice/hour per car. 4,500 lbs. of ice were needed 
every 360 miles or 9 hours. The loading the 300 lb blocks of ice were 
labor intensive and a costly storage expense. While an ice system cost 
far less than a mechanical one, the day to day operation was 5 times 
greater than mechanical systems. By 1945 very few cars were entering 
service with ice systems, and existing ice cooled cares were being 
rapidly converted to mechanical systems.
